
Afghan security forces during operations against militants in the eastern Parwan province have captured a Taliban shadowy judge, said a statement of interior ministry released here on Sunday.
"Taliban shadowy judge Mohammad Nadir was arrested in Shinwari district on Sunday," the statement asserted.
The arrested Nadir who had served as judge for the Taliban terrorist group was notorious for arbitrary killing and extra-judicial murdering of people, the statement said, adding his arrest could be a major setback for the militants in Parwan and adjoining areas.
Taliban outfit has yet to make comment on the report.
